Hillary Clinton to Focus on Ideas to Strengthen Small Businesses During New Hampshire Trip
Manchester - Hillary Clinton will return to New Hampshire for her second campaign trip on Friday, May 22nd to continue her conversation with Granite Staters about how to make the economy work for everyday Americans.
In Hampton, New Hampshire, Clinton will meet with members of the local small business community for a discussion on ideas to expand small businesses in New Hampshire, including cutting red tape for small businesses and entrepreneurs, expanding access to capital, tax relief and tax simplification for small businesses, and expanding access to new markets.
Later in the day, Clinton will attend an organizing meeting with Granite Staters who are working hard to activate and organize their friends and neighbors in support of her campaign. When Hillary Clinton announced her plan to run a grassroots campaign she pledged to work hard to earn every vote. Throughout the rest of the trip she will have additional private meetings and activities.
